Was there a case for batting Nick Hundley in the 9th inning?

The Giants nearly got no-hit by Patrick Corbin last night and that is never fun. It is marginally more fun when your team ends the no-hitter, and definitely becomes a lot of fun when they do so by either tying the game or taking the lead. But if all they are capable of doing is getting an infield single to end the bid, then continuing to do nothing, it’s not very fun at all.

Last night had the potential to be a fun game but ended up being the latter of those options. Johnny Cueto was dealing and only one run was allowed by Tony Watson.
